23 11 28

11) Facade Pattern

类别: Structural Pattern 问题/动机: 系统非常复杂 隐藏复杂细节,提供简单界面 方案: 示例: /* Complex parts */ public class FacadePatternDemo { public static void main(String[] args) ......
Pattern Facade 11

11.软件项目合同计划

1、某项目采用成本加激励费用的成本补偿类合同,当预计成本为20万元,利润4万元,且奖励分配为80/20时,如果实际成本降至16万,则项目总价为多少? 你的答案 A24万元 B23.2万元 C20.8万元 正确 D20万元 正确答案 C 解析 16+4+4*0.2=20.8 2、对于乙方来说,成本补偿 ......
合同 项目 软件 11

侯捷C++(C++标准11-14)

第一讲 语言 C++2.0 新的标准库 #include <iostream> using namespace std; int main() { cout << __cplusplus << endl; return 0; } View Code 确认支持C++11 第二讲 标准库 ......
标准 11 14

Java-Day-28( 网络相关概念 + InetAddress 类 + Socket + TCP 网络通信编程 + netstat 指令 )

# Java-Day-28 ## 网络相关概念 ### 网络通信 - 两台设备之间通过网络实现数据传输 ( 将数据通过网络从一台设备传输到另一台设备 ) - java.net 包下提供了一系列的类或接口,供程序员使用,完成网络通信 ### 网络 - 两台或多台设备通过一定物理设备连接起来构成了网络 ......

8.23 数组操作

建立一个可以实现整型数组的操作类(Array),而后在里面可以操作的数组的大小由外部来决定, 而后在Array类里面需要提供有数组的如下处理:进行数据的增加(如果数据满了则无法增加)、可以实现数组的容量扩充、取得数组全部内容。 完成之后在此基础上再派生出两个子类: · 数组排序类:返回的数据必须是排 ......
数组 8.23 23

MX Linux 23 Beta 正式发布,基于 Debian 12 “Bookworm”

MX Linux 是一个基于 Debian 稳定版的中量级 Linux 操作系统,使用 antiX 的核心组件,以及由 MX 社区创建或打包的额外软件。 MX Linux 23 “Libretto” 版本的 Beta 版本已发布,MX Linux 23 基于即将推出的 Debian 12 “书虫” ......
Bookworm Debian Linux Beta MX

MX Linux 23 Beta 正式发布,基于 Debian 12 “Bookworm”

MX Linux 是一个基于 Debian 稳定版的中量级 Linux 操作系统,使用 antiX 的核心组件,以及由 MX 社区创建或打包的额外软件。 MX Linux 23 “Libretto” 版本的 Beta 版本已发布,MX Linux 23 基于即将推出的 Debian 12 “书虫” ......
Bookworm Debian Linux Beta MX

MX Linux 23 Beta 正式发布,基于 Debian 12 “Bookworm”

MX Linux 是一个基于 Debian 稳定版的中量级 Linux 操作系统,使用 antiX 的核心组件,以及由 MX 社区创建或打包的额外软件。 MX Linux 23 “Libretto” 版本的 Beta 版本已发布,MX Linux 23 基于即将推出的 Debian 12 “书虫” ......
Bookworm Debian Linux Beta MX

win10在hyper-V下安装windows11 并且启用WSL2 和 WSA(安卓子系统)

# 起因 现在工作电脑是win10,还不太适合升级win11,但是想琢磨一下win11的 WSA (windows Subssytem For Android). 虽然国内不直接支持 安卓子系统,但是网上有办法离线安装. # 为什么要用hyper-V下安装win11+wsa ? 今天看了下vmwar ......
子系统 hyper-V windows hyper WSL2

11款设计团队必备的协同设计软件

无论是产品经理还是开发工程师,他们都是各自领域的专家,所以他们可以成为设计过程的一部分。 协作设计软件为设计过程提供了沟通方式和工具,以便团队成员甚至客户能够交流、分享他们的意见和想法。 本文将盘点11个协作设计软件! 1.即时设计 协同设计软件即时设计可以无需安装即可从浏览器访问文件。用户还可以直 ......
设计软件 团队 软件

5.28总结

今天学习了数据库中锁的一些知识: 一. 数据库锁分类: 从程序员角度分:乐观锁、悲观锁;从数据库机制上分:共享锁、排他锁;按照锁的粒度分:行级锁和表级锁;数据库锁出现的原因是为了处理并发问题,因为数据库是一个多用户共享的资源,当出现并发的时候,就会导致出现各种各样奇怪的问题,就像程序代码一样,出现多 ......
5.28 28

使用c#实现23种设计模式

使用c#实现23种常见的设计模式 设计模式通常分为三个主要类别: 创建型模式 结构型模式 行为型模式。 这些模式是用于解决常见的对象导向设计问题的最佳实践。 以下是23种常见的设计模式并且提供c#代码案例: 创建型模式: 1. 单例模式(Singleton) public sealed class ......
设计模式 模式

检测到包降级: System.Diagnostics.Debug 从 4.3.0 降级到 4.0.11。直接从项目引用包以选择不同版本 解决方案

.net 项目在发版的时候报包的版本不一致 严重性 代码 说明 项目 文件 行 禁止显示状态错误 错误形式的警告: 检测到包降级: System.Diagnostics.Debug 从 4.3.0 降级到 4.0.11。直接从项目引用包以选择不同版本。ProjectName -> Microsoft ......

coe_xfr_sql_profile.sql脚本 适用 oracle数据库版本:10.2, 11.1, 11.2, 12.1, 12.2 18c_and 19c

coe_xfr_sql_profile.sql脚本 内容如下: 适用 oracle数据库版本:10.2, 11.1, 11.2, 12.1, 12.2 18c_and 19c 注明:复制粘贴即可。 SPO coe_xfr_sql_profile.log;SET DEF ON TERM OFF ECH ......

Kali安装JDK8以及JDK11、JDK17切换

声明:本文分享的安全工具和项目均来源于网络,仅供安全研究与学习之用, 如用于其他用途,由使用者承担全部法律及连带责任,与工具作者和本公众号无关。 瓜神学习网络安全 公众号 背景 很久之前更新了一次kali,今天用的时候发现JDK变成17了 安装JDK1.8记录一下: sudo mkdir -p /u ......
JDK Kali JDK8 11 17

win11邮件客户端添加账户时提示「0x80190001」的替代解决方案

在「添加账户」时选择「高级设置」: 高级设置→Internet电子邮件 填写信息账户名和用户名可填写邮箱名。 如果是微软的邮箱,可参考:传入邮件服务器:POP3.live.com传出邮件服务器:smtp.live.com账户类型可尝试选:POP3 ......

算法学习day23二叉树part09-538、108、669

package LeetCode.Treepart09; public class ConvertBSTGreaterTree_538 { int sum; public TreeNode convertBST(TreeNode root) { sum = 0; convertBST1(root); ......
算法 part day 108 538

MX Linux 23现在可以进行基于Debian 12 “Bookworm “的测试

MX Linux开发者今天宣布,即将发布的MX Linux 23 “Libretto “的测试版可供公众测试。 基于即将推出的Debian 12 “Bookworm “操作系统系列,MX Linux 23采用了长期支持的Linux 6.1 LTS内核系列,使用sysVinit作为默认的初始系统,而不 ......
Bookworm Debian Linux MX 12

MX Linux 23现在可以进行基于Debian 12 “Bookworm “的测试

MX Linux开发者今天宣布,即将发布的MX Linux 23 “Libretto “的测试版可供公众测试。 基于即将推出的Debian 12 “Bookworm “操作系统系列,MX Linux 23采用了长期支持的Linux 6.1 LTS内核系列,使用sysVinit作为默认的初始系统,而不 ......
Bookworm Debian Linux MX 12

MX Linux 23现在可以进行基于Debian 12 “Bookworm “的测试

MX Linux开发者今天宣布,即将发布的MX Linux 23 “Libretto “的测试版可供公众测试。 基于即将推出的Debian 12 “Bookworm “操作系统系列,MX Linux 23采用了长期支持的Linux 6.1 LTS内核系列,使用sysVinit作为默认的初始系统,而不 ......
Bookworm Debian Linux MX 12

算法学习day50动态规划part11-123、188

package LeetCode.DPpart11; /** * 123. 买卖股票的最佳时机 III * 给定一个数组,它的第 i 个元素是一支给定的股票在第 i 天的价格. * 设计一个算法来计算你所能获取的最大利润。你最多可以完成两笔交易。 * 注意:你不能同时参与多笔交易(你必须在再次购买前 ......
算法 动态 part day 123

11_install Ubuntu Full GUI Desktop on an Ubuntu VPS

地址:https://www.codewithharry.com/blogpost/install-ubuntu-desktop-vps/ How to install Ubuntu Desktop with Full GUI on an Ubuntu VPS This post will expl ......
Ubuntu install Desktop Full GUI

CF28B pSort

2021-03-16 ## 大致题意 给你一串数字,然后告诉你每一个格子能与哪些格子中的数字交换,问你最后能不能得到给你的一组排列。 ## 思路 对于位置i,可以与位置(i+d[i])和(i-d[i])位置的数交换 则可以考虑把位置i可以交换的位置放入一个集合里,就想到用并查集来解决。 如样例2,合 ......
pSort 28B CF 28

IO流 p11 Properties

**# Properties类** - **基本介绍** ![](https://img2023.cnblogs.com/blog/3008601/202306/3008601-20230604103622859-1793594469.png) 1. 专门用于读写配置文件的集合类 配置文件的格式: ......
Properties p11 11

2023冲刺国赛模拟11

## A. 天地一抹红 同行的转移是 $kx + b$ 的形式,可以李超树维护 其实可以斜率优化,但是懒得动脑子 code ```cpp #include using namespace std; typedef long long ll; typedef unsigned long long ul ......
2023

8.11 过期声明. @Deprecated 代码升级过度用

* @Deprecated 代码升级过度用; ``` class Channel { @Deprecated // 老系统继续用,新系统不要用了 编译会有提示,但执行成功; public void connect(){ System.out.println("***** Channel ****** ......
Deprecated 代码 8.11 11

生产环境windows服务器Oracle11gR2安装配置

1.生产环境Windows主机环境规划 os:windows2008 ip:192.168.1.51 主机:ippuxwebdb 数据库:oracle 11.2.0.4+补丁 数据库名:fgwebdb 主机 物理内存:内存16G/32G ,CPU:i3/i5/i7 硬盘空间 500G 网络要求:有线 ......
windows 环境 服务器 Oracle gR2

k8s 1.23 拉取 harbor镜像失败

解决: 创建secret kubectl create secret docker-registry regsecret --docker-server="http://192.168.1.137:8011" --docker-username="admin" --docker-password=" ......
镜像 harbor 1.23 k8s k8

kuangbin专题23 二分 尺取 单调栈队列

Matrix 题意:给你一个n * n的矩阵,矩阵一点的值是i^2 + 100000 × i + j^2 - 100000 × j + i × j,问在整个矩阵中第m大的值是多少。 //想分解公式但是什么都没看出来,这个公式是用于判断单调性的 //主函数里面二分答案,check二分查找有多少个小于当 ......
队列 kuangbin 专题

2023冲刺国赛模拟 11.1

## T1 天地一抹红 容易想到使用 dp 解决问题,设 $f_{i, j}$ 表示初始法力值为 $0$ ,从 $(i, j)$ 走到点 $(n, m)$ 后的最大法力值。 转移显然有: $$ f_{i, j} = \max(f_{i + 1, j}, \max_{k > j}(f_{i, k} + ......
2023 11.1 11